Add C API
umpire_resourcemanager_make_allocator_quick_pool_untrackedto create a QuickPool with tracking disabled.This allows C libraries like hypre to avoid per-allocation introspection overhead. Preliminary experiments show speedup in AMG setup time by up to 1.3x when using Umpire for host memory.
